/* Generated by CaScadeS, a stylesheet editor for Mozilla Composer */

  body { margin: 0px auto;
    padding: 0px;
    background-color: rgb(0, 0, 0);
    }

  td.mainoff { background: transparent url(../images/main_menu_bg2.jpg) no-repeat scroll -130px 0px;
    -moz-background-clip: initial;
    -moz-background-origin: initial;
    -moz-background-inline-policy: initial;
    height: 33px;
    }

  td.mainon { background: transparent url(../images/main_menu_bg2.jpg) no-repeat scroll;
    -moz-background-clip: initial;
    -moz-background-origin: initial;
    -moz-background-inline-policy: initial;
    height: 33px;
    }

  .logo { margin: 16px 0px 0px 16px;
    }

  .header_image_box { padding: 0px 5px;
    background-color: rgb(255, 255, 255);
    color: rgb(72, 72, 54);
    }

  .body_text_box { padding: 35px 30px 15px;
    background-color: rgb(0, 0, 0);
    color: #CCCCCC;
; font-size: 1.05em; font-style: normal; font-family: Verdana, Arial, Helvetica, sans-serif; font-weight: normal
; line-height: 1.5em
    }

  .footer_left_bg { background: transparent url(../images/footer_left_bg.gif) no-repeat scroll left top;
    -moz-background-clip: initial;
    -moz-background-origin: initial;
    -moz-background-inline-policy: initial;
    height: 33px;
    }

  .box_top_line { background: transparent url(../images/top_line1.gif) repeat-x scroll left top;
    -moz-background-clip: initial;
    -moz-background-origin: initial;
    -moz-background-inline-policy: initial;
    height: 9px;
    }

  .box_left_line { background: transparent url(../images/left_line1.gif) repeat-y scroll left top;
    -moz-background-clip: initial;
    -moz-background-origin: initial;
    -moz-background-inline-policy: initial;
    width: 9px;
    }

  .box_right_line { background: transparent url(../images/right_line1.gif) repeat-y scroll left top;
    -moz-background-clip: initial;
    -moz-background-origin: initial;
    -moz-background-inline-policy: initial;
    width: 9px;
    }

  .box_bottom_line { background: transparent url(../images/bottom_line1.gif) repeat-x scroll left top;
    -moz-background-clip: initial;
    -moz-background-origin: initial;
    -moz-background-inline-policy: initial;
    height: 9px;
    }

  .input_box { border: 1px solid rgb(114, 85, 15);
    width: 108px;
    height: 18px;
    background-color: rgb(237, 233, 215);
    font-family: Tahoma,Verdana,Arial,Helvetica,sans-serif;
    font-size: 11px;
    font-style: normal;
    line-height: 14px;
    font-weight: normal;
    font-variant: normal;
    text-transform: none;
    color: rgb(23, 23, 15);
    text-decoration: none;
    padding-left: 3px;
    }

  .highlight { color: rgb(114, 85, 15);
    font-size: 14px;
    text-decoration: none;
    background-color: inherit;
    }

  .menu_bg { background: transparent url(../images/menu_bg.jpg) repeat-x scroll left top;
    -moz-background-clip: initial;
    -moz-background-origin: initial;
    -moz-background-inline-policy: initial;
    height: 27px;
    }

  .body_left_bg { background: transparent url(../images/body_left_bg.jpg) repeat-y scroll left top;
    -moz-background-clip: initial;
    -moz-background-origin: initial;
    -moz-background-inline-policy: initial;
    width: 6px;
    }

  .body_right_bg { background: transparent url(../images/body_right_bg.jpg) repeat-y scroll left top;
    -moz-background-clip: initial;
    -moz-background-origin: initial;
    -moz-background-inline-policy: initial;
    width: 6px;
    }

  .header_top_image { background: transparent url(../images/images/rain_ride_1.jpg) no-repeat scroll left top;
    -moz-background-clip: initial;
    -moz-background-origin: initial;
    -moz-background-inline-policy: initial;
    height: 130px;
    }

  .header_bottom_image { background: transparent url(../images/images/rain_ride_2.jpg) no-repeat scroll left top;
    -moz-background-clip: initial;
    -moz-background-origin: initial;
    -moz-background-inline-policy: initial;
    height: 133px;
    }

  body { font-family: Tahoma, Verdana, Arial, Helvetica, sans-serif;
    font-size: 11px;
    font-style: normal;
    line-height: 13px;
    font-weight: normal;
    font-variant: normal;
    text-transform: none;
    color: rgb(72,72,5);
    text-decoration: none;
; background-image:  url(../bgs/stripe_e115c0c728de2711a16f1c186a3ae928.png); background-repeat: repeat-x
    }

  .menu_link { font-family: Verdana, Arial, Helvetica, sans-serif;
    font-size: 11px;
    font-style: normal;
    line-height: 25px;
    font-weight: bold;
    font-variant: normal;
    text-transform: none;
    color: #000000;
    background-color: inherit;
    text-decoration: none;
    }

  .menu_link:hover { text-decoration: underline;
    color: #6699CC;
    background-color: inherit;
    }

  .left_menu_link { font-family: Verdana, Arial, Helvetica, sans-serif;
    font-size: 12px;
    font-style: normal;
    line-height: 33px;
    font-weight: normal;
    font-variant: normal;
    text-transform: none;
    color: #FFFFFF;
    background-color: inherit;
    text-decoration: none;
    }

  .left_menu_link:hover { text-decoration: underline;
    color: rgb(27,27,17);
    background-color: inherit;
    }

  .footer_link { font-family: Verdana, Arial, Helvetica, sans-serif;
    font-size: 10px;
    font-style: normal;
    line-height: 23px;
    font-weight: bold;
    font-variant: normal;
    text-transform: none;
    color: #000000;
    background-color: inherit;
    text-decoration: none;
    }

  .footer_link:hover { text-decoration: underline;
    color: #6699CC;
    background-color: inherit;
    }

.gallerycontainer{
position: relative;
/*Add a height attribute and set to largest image's height to prevent overlaying*/
}

.thumbnail img{
border: 1px #0033CC double;
margin: 2px 2px 8px;
}

.thumbnail:hover{
background-color: transparent;
}

.thumbnail:hover img{
border: 1px #FFFFFF inset;
}

.thumbnail span{ /*CSS for enlarged image*/
position: absolute;
background-color: #805600;
padding: 0px 0px;
left: 100px;
border: thin #FFCC00 solid;
visibility: hidden;
color: #F7F7F7;
text-decoration: none;
; clip:     rect(   )
; background-position: 2px
}

.thumbnail span img{ /*CSS for enlarged image*/
padding: 2px 2px;
; border: #6699CC
}

.thumbnail:hover span{ /*CSS for enlarged image*/
visibility: visible; /*position where enlarged image should offset horizontally */
z-index: 50;
; clip:                               rect(   ); position: absolute
; margin: -200px 0px 0px 200px
; padding: 1px 3px 12px 5px
; background:  url(thwaold/ss2_brwn.jpg)
; color: #F7F7F7
}